ABSTRACT

BACKGROUND: As deep inferior epigastric artery perforator (DIEP) flaps have gained popularity in breast reconstruction, the postoperative care of these patients, including the appropriate hospital length-of-stay and the need for intensive care unit (ICU) admission, has become a topic of debate. At our institution, we have adopted a pathway that aims for discharge on postoperative day 3, utilizing continuous tissue oximetry without ICU admission. This study aims to evaluate outcomes with this pathway to assess its safety and feasibility in clinical practice. METHODS: A retrospective review was performed of patients undergoing DIEP flap breast reconstruction between January 2013 and August 2014. Data of interest included patient demographics and medical history as well as complication rates and date of hospital discharge. RESULTS: In total, 153 patients were identified undergoing 239 DIEP flaps. The mean age was 50 years (standard deviation [SD] = 10.2) and body mass index (BMI) 29.4 kg/m2 (SD = 5.2). Over the study period, the flap failure rate was 1.3% and reoperation rate 3.9%. Seventy-one percent of patients were discharged on postoperative day 3. Nine patients required hospitalization beyond 5 days. Theoretical cost savings from avoiding ICU admissions were $1,053 per patient. CONCLUSION: A pathway aiming for hospital discharge on postoperative day 3 without ICU admission following DIEP flap breast reconstruction can be feasibly implemented with an acceptable reoperation and flap failure rate.

ABSTRACT

Breast sarcomas constitute a rare and heterogeneous group of tumors. Given their aggressive nature and the potential for extensive resections, rates of reconstruction have been low. We retrospectively reviewed subjects derived from our institutional registry presented between 2003 and 2015. Thirty-four patients with primary breast sarcoma were identified. The average age was 51.9 years and the average follow-up was 58 months. The most common histological type was malignant phyllodes (61.8%). Two patients suffered cancer recurrence. Twelve patients (35.3%) underwent reconstruction. Four underwent implant-based reconstruction, seven had autologous-based reconstruction, and one had combined reconstruction. Major complications were one flap loss and one implant removal. Our relatively high rates of breast reconstruction suggest a newly increased willingness to offer reconstruction to this rarer patient population.

ABSTRACT

BACKGROUND: Post-operative bedrest is common following perineal reconstruction despite little supporting data. We sought to determine the safety of early ambulation following colorectal oncologic resection and flap-based perineal reconstruction. METHODS: A retrospective cohort study was conducted with two cohorts: standard bedrest (BC) and early ambulation (EAC). Ambulation capacity was objectively assessed. Regression analysis was performed to determine the effects of ambulation timing on 60-day reoperations or readmissions and other surgical outcomes. RESULTS: There were 57 participants. Those in the EAC were significantly more ambulatory on post-operative days one through three (p < 0.0001). There was no significant difference in 60-day reoperations (25% BC versus 9% EAC, p = 0.14) or readmissions (33% BC versus 15% EAC, p = 0.12). Early ambulation significantly reduced minor complication rates (38% BC versus 9% EAC, p = 0.02). CONCLUSIONS: Early ambulation following perineal reconstruction is safe and may potentially decrease wound complications. SUMMARY AND KEYWORDS: Institution of early ambulation protocols is rapidly becoming the standard of care for many oncological surgery patients. In cases requiring perineal reconstruction with vascularized flaps, however, there is no data to uproot the historical practice of mandatory bedrest. Our study demonstrates that the benefits of early ambulation are attainable in these patients without compromising reconstructive outcomes.
